badis wrote:Do microsoft viruses, rats etc run in Wine?
Some do.
badis wrote:Can it affect the linux filesystem?
They can do whatever you as user can do.

If the wine subsystem gets infected what do you suggest try manually delete the malware or to install an AV in WineXP?
Don't install it in the first place. If you have, remove ~/.wine, use
a native virus scanner like ClamAV, and consider a reinstall of your
os. A virus can write to anything your user can, so there's
potentially a lot of damage.
